  • Obituary: Alice M. Ward passed away peacefully on Oct. 21, 2016, at Bangor Nursing and Rehab with her family by her side. She was born in Machias on March 9, 1923. Alice was married to John C. Ward, Sr. and they lived in Pembroke for many years until moving to Bangor in 1963. While in Pembroke, Alice was an active member of the Rebeccas and the Pembroke Grange. She was also a member of the Iron Works Methodist Church of Pembroke. She spent her life caring for others and she enjoyed cooking for her family, friends and church. Alice was a licensed practical nurse for many years at Bangor City Hospital, now known as Bangor Nursing and Rehab where she spent the last days of her life. She also did many private duty cases across the state of Maine. Alice was predeceased by her siblings and her husband of 67 years, John C. Ward, Sr., who passed away Feb. 23, 2008. She is survived by children John C. Ward, Jr. and wife, Linda of Pembroke, Mary Alice Jago and husband, Dave of FL, Frances Davis of Bangor, Paula Wilson of Bangor. She helped raise two of her many dear grandchildren, John M. Ward of Surry and James M. Ward of FL. She was a loving grandmother to nine other grandchildren, twenty-five great-grandchildren, and two great-great-grandchildren. She is also survived by several nieces and nephews.
